2. STRUCTURE OF MAJOR PARTS 2-1. Outline of Structure This engine is designed Ιο be a crankcase integrated, susρension metal structure as shown ίη the below sectional view. For its installation, there are the lixed suρρorting Ιο lίχ ί! directly on the common bed and the antivibration suρρorting Ιο lίχ the mounting lοο! and generator on the common bed via rubber vibration insulators.

Structure of Major Parts 1) Cylinder block Provided with side covers οη both the operating side and the non-operating side, the cylinder block is a duplex wall structure made of casting integrating the boost air manifold (boost air chamber), main lubricating οil ρίΡθ and main cooling water ρίΡθ. 2) Cylinder lίΠθΓ Made of a special cast ίΓΟΠ, the cylinder lίner has the special thermal treated surface. The ίΠΠθΓ face is finished with precision honing. Οπ the upper part of ίπηθΓ diameter of the lίΠθΓ, an anti-polish ring is mounted. 3) Cylinder head The cylinder head is of the 4-valve type equipped with Ιννο suction valves and Ιννο exhaust valves and arranged with a fuel injection valve at the center. The cylinder head is clamped by tightening four bolts under the hydraulic pressure. The exhaust valve seat is water cooled, and the fuel injection valve is mounted with a sleeve. 4) Piston and piston rings The piston is special cast ίΓοη. Its upper parts is cooled by the cocktail shaker method using lubricating οil that passes through the connecting rod and piston ρίπ. The skirt is provided with special coating. The piston rings are Ιννο compression rings, and their sliding surface is chrome-plated. Besides, there is one οίl ring combined with a coil expander whose sliding surface is also chrome-plated. 5) Connecting rod The big end of a connecting rod is an obliquely split structure, and its mating surfaces are serrated. The connecting rod bolts are Ιννο tap bolts tightened Ιο the specified angle. 6) Crankshaft and main bearings Α balance weight is attached Ιο each arm of the crankshaft by tightening the balance weight clamping bolts Ιο the specified angle. The main bearing is of the suspension metal type. ΑΙ the flywheel-side timing gear case of the Νο.1 main bearing, the Νο.Ο main bearing is provided, and ίΙ is attached with thrust metal and journal metal. Each bearing cap is fixed with Ιννο mounting bolts and Ιννο side bolts οπ both the operating side and nonoperating side. The mounting bolts are tightened Ιο the specified hydraulic pressure.(The side bolt of the Νο.Ο main bearing cap is equipped only οπ the non-operating side.) 7) Camshaft The suction/exhaust cam and fuel cam form a monoblock structure with the camshaft. the bearing part between the Νο.3 & Νο.4 cylinders.

8) Fuel injection pump The fuel injection pump is of the Bosch type. The delivery valve is a pressure equalizing valve, and the plunger barrel is of the Ιορ closed type. The fuel injection timing is adjusted by means of the adjusting bolt of tappet of pump driving gear. 9) Fuel injection valve The type using the high viscosity fuel οίl is cooled with the cooling water running through the fuel injection sleeve mounted οπ the cylinder head. Α heat transfer bush (copper) is installed between the fuel injection nozzle and the injection valve sleeve, thus indirectly cooling the injection nozzle. The engine using the ΜΟ οίl does ποΙ use the indirect cooling system ΠΟΓ a heat transfer bush. The injection pressure is adjusted with the spring shoe fastened with the adjusting ηυΙ 1Ο) Starting and stopping devices The engine is started by an air motor using the compressed air. Το stop the engine, the start/stop lever is set ίπ the STOP position. Το stop the engine by the remote operation, the air piston is actuated Ιο set the rack of fuel injection pump at the non-injection position. The startlstop lever and turning device are interlocked with the respective switches Ιο prevent starting by erroneous operation.

The lubricating οil pump is a gear pump IntegratIng the pressure regulating valve and salety, valve. Ο The lubricating οil strainers are a notch-wire ΙΥΡΘ strainer and a centrilugal bypass strainer. Ο The lubricating οίl cooler is a unit structure ΟΙ the multi-tubular ΙΥΡΘ litted with an automatic thermostatic valve and a notch-wire ΙΥΡΘ strainer. OThe priming pump is a motored screw pump and is mounted on the common bed. The delivery ρίΡΘ is connected with the inlet side ΟΙ the notch-wire ΙΥΡΘ strainer.

The lubricating οil discharged Irom the pump is regulated ΟΙ its pressure Ιο the specilied value by the pressure regulating valve. Then, the lub. οίl passes through the cooler and strainer and then enters the main gaIIery ΟΙ the cylinder block. The lubricating oilline is branched at the main gallery. The οίl passes through each part and returns Ιο the οίl pan and then the common bed. Each lub. οίl passage Iranched 011 Irom the main gallery is a drilled hole structure, eχcluding lines leading Ιο the pressure regulating valve and governor driving gear. The οίl suction part ΟΙ the pump varies according Ιο the engine installation types. In the case an engine instaIIed by the lίχed supporting, the lίχed suction part is the command bed; in the case ΟΙ antivibration supporting, ίΙ is οίl pan.

The cooling system of this engine is Ιο cool the engine (cylinder liner and cylinder head) with hot fresh water and the lubricating οίl cooler and boost air cooler with cold fresh water. This cooling system is called the dual fresh water line cooling system ΟΙ the mixing type.

Ο Both the cold water pump and the hot water pump are centrifugal pumps equipped Ιο the Irontal

part ΟΙ the engine. The hot water pump is such a structure Ιο incorporate the check valve directly the Irontal side gear case through the check valve οη the delivery side. (The suction parts ΟΙ both pumps are caupled ίη the gear case.) Ο The temperature ΟΙ hot water is controlled by the pellet type automatic thermostatic valve. Ο The temperature ΟΙ cold water is controlled by a thermostatic valve equipped on the Iresh water cooler side. Ιο

The cooling water discharged Irom the cold water pump passes through the boost air cooler and lubricating οίl cooler, and then returns Ιο the Iresh water cooler side. However, a part ΟΙ the cooling water passes through the cooling water passage ίη the cylinder block and Ilows into the cold water suction side through the automatic thermostatic valve. The cooling water discharged Irom the hol water pump returns 10 the cylinder jacket, cylinder head and cooling water collecting pipe and then Ιο the automatic thermostatic valve which controls the temperature ΟΙ thus returned cooling water. The cooling water Ilοννη ίηΙο the cylinder head cools the combustion surface and periphery of luel injection valve sleeve and then cools the exhaust valve seat. After that, the cooling water Ilows ίηΙο the cooling pipe.

1) The cooling system of this engine is Ιο cool the engine (cylinder liner and cylinder head) with hot fresh water and the lubricating oil cooler and boost air cooler with cold sea water.

ο

The cooling system is a dual-line system consisting of the cylinder jacket line and cooler line. Sea water lines are equipped with a motor-driven centrifugal pump mounted in the marine as the standard provision. ο The cooling fresh water pump in the cylinder jacket line, the centrifugal pump is driven via an idle gear.

2) The cooling sea water discharged from the cold water pump passes through the boost air cooler and lubricating οil cooler. 3)

Α bypass valve is provided at the cooling water outlet side of boost air cooler. Opening the bypass valve decreases the amount of cooling water flowing through the boost air cooler and raised the boost air temperature.

4) The cooling water discharged from the hot water pump returns Ιο the cylinder jacket, cylinder head and cooling water collecting ρίΡθ and then Ιο the cooling water expansion tank tank. 5) The cooling water flown into the cylinder head cools the combustion surface and periphery of fuel injection valve sleeve and then cools the exhaust valve seat. After that, the cooling water flows into the cooling water cooling ρίΡθ.

5-1-5. Ηοw to Find out the Viscosity of Blended ΟΗ EχampIe: Ιπ Ihe case of finding ουΙ the viscosity of bIending (R.W. ΝΟ.1 at 100°F) 7,OOO-sec. heavy fueI οil

(H.F.O.) with (R.W. ΝΟ.1 at 100°F) 40-sec. marine οίΙ (M.D.O.) at the bIending ratio of 70:30. Οπ the Ieft y-aχis (aχis of ordinale) corresponding 10 100 % H.F.O., Iocate Ihe ροίπΙ ® corresponding 10 the viscosity (7,000 sec.) of H.F.Q.; on the right y-aχis corresponding Ιο 100 % M.D.O., the ροίπl ® corresponding 10 the viscosily (40 sec.) of M.D.O. Νονν draw a straight line ® Ιο Iink both Iocated points. Then, Iocate the point ω corresponding 10 the bIending ralio of 70 % H.F.Q. and 30 % M.D.Q. οη Ihe aχis of abscissa (χ-aχis), and draw a perpendicuIar ω from the point ω 10 the drawn slraight line ® , inlersecting at the ροίπl Θ . FinaIIy, draw a horizontaI line ® from thus found intersecting ροίπΙ Θ Ιο the Ieft y-aχis Ιο find ουΙ Ihe viscosity of Ihe bIended oil. (Ιη the case, the viscosity at 100°F is about 550 sec.) low-quality Fu,l Οίl . Νο. 1 at 100'F R. W

6-3. Routine Maintenance Checking & Adjusting Procedures 6-3-1. Measurement of Running Performance Check and record the following engine performances once a day while the load is stable. (1) Each cylinder internal max. combustion pressure (Pmax) (2) Each cylinder outlet exhaust gas temperature (3) Turbocharger ίηlθ! exhaust gas temperature (4) Lub. οil temperature (at the cooler ίηlθΙ) (5) Lub. οίl temperature (at the engine ίηlθΙ) (6) Cooling water temperature (at the engine ίηlθΙ) (7) Cooling water temperature (at the engine outlet) (8) Cooling water temperature (at the air cooler ίηlθΙ) (9) Cooling water temperature (at the air cooler outlet) (10) Cooling water temperature (at the lub. οίl cooler outlet) (11) Boost air temperature (12) Engine ίηlθ! fuel temperature (for engine using H.F.O.) (13) Each pressure indicated οη the gauge panel (14) Room temperature Drawing 6-1 (1/2) Running Performance Confirming Points Ι Operating Side Ι

Compare readings with corresponding valves given ίπ the Records of Shop Trial ΟΓ the Records of Transfer Trial, and if found to be abnormal, carry ου! an adjustment ΟΓ servicing required.

~----------------------------------~ Refer to the following items since the engine performance vary according to the room temperature, water temperature, condiltions of load, etc. (1) The dispersion of the maximum combustion pressure (Pmax) among cylinders is normal if ίΙ is within 0.5Mpa (5kgf/cm'). • Pmax may rise considerably as depended οπ properties of fuel οίl. However, ίπ any case, Γυπ the engine Ιο keep Pmax below 17.7Mpa (180kgf/cm'). • Reflation between the Pmax and the boost air temperature If the room temperature rises, Pmax falls; conversely, if the room temperature drops, Pmax rises. There is a tendency of Pmax 0.2 MPa (2kgf/cm') against the room temperature change 3 'c. (2) Exhaust temperature refers to the corresponding temperature recorded ίπ the Transfer Trial. • The dispersion of the exhaust temperature among the respective cylinder outlets is normal if ί! is within 40'C. Even if this temperature is found πο! uniform among cylinders, ίΙ is unnecessary to force revising this non-uniformity if the fuel injection volume and Pmax are found uniform among cylinders. • Relation between the room temperature and the exhaust temperature. The exhaust temperature varies at the rate of about twice the room temperature change. Nevertheless, use the engine within the Iimit values, maintaining a good servicing of the engine, etc. and reducing the load because fouling of turbocharger and suction/exhaust passage, exhaust pressure, properties of fuel οίl, etc. may influence this relation.
